  • Abstract
    In this paper, the equations describing the centroid location of target shadow and the terms which cause it to defocus are derived for images formed by spotlight SAR algorithm. Based on the derived equations, a shadow edge sharpening technique is proposed. The proposed technique is tested on real data and results show that it can sharpen and bring out even faintly visible shadow in ultra high resolution SAR images.
